老Mac系统升级实战:从硬件识别到完美运行的完整指南

老Mac系统升级实战:从硬件识别到完美运行的完整指南

【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her

还在为老Mac无法升级最新macOS而困扰吗?你的设备可能只是缺少正确的引导和补丁支持。OpenCore Legacy Patcher通过创新的硬件兼容技术,让近15年的老Mac都能重新焕发生机。本文将采用"问题诊断-方案定制-效果验证"的全新逻辑框架,带你完成整个升级过程。

第一步:精准识别硬件兼容性问题

在开始升级前,首先需要明确你的Mac存在哪些硬件限制。OCLP内置的智能检测系统能够自动分析以下关键信息:

硬件兼容性自动诊断

系统会自动扫描并识别:

  • 图形处理器状态:检测显卡是否支持Metal图形技术
  • 存储控制器配置:验证NVMe和SATA接口兼容性
  • 网络适配器支持:检查无线和有线网络驱动可用性

OpenCore Legacy Patcher主界面清晰展示四大核心操作模块,为不同需求的用户提供针对性解决方案

常见硬件限制类型分析

根据多年的实践经验,老Mac升级主要面临三类问题:

图形显示类

  • 不支持Metal的集成显卡无法正常显示界面
  • 老旧独立显卡缺少现代驱动支持
  • 显存分配不足导致性能瓶颈

存储访问类

  • NVMe固态硬盘无法被系统识别
  • APFS文件系统兼容性问题
  • 启动分区配置错误

外设连接类

  • USB 3.0控制器驱动缺失
  • 蓝牙模块功能受限
  • 摄像头无法正常工作

第二步:定制化升级方案选择与实施

根据硬件诊断结果,选择最适合的升级路径:

基础兼容性升级方案

适用条件:硬件基本满足要求,仅需少量补丁

核心操作步骤

  1. 下载对应版本的macOS安装程序
  2. 创建启动U盘或直接在硬盘分区安装
  3. 应用必要的Root补丁修复驱动问题

安装程序下载界面实时显示进度和预估时间,确保下载过程透明可控

高级硬件适配方案

适用条件:存在显著硬件兼容性问题

深度优化项目

  • 显卡驱动重定向:让老旧显卡支持现代图形API
  • 内核扩展注入:补充缺失的系统功能模块
  • 电源管理优化:平衡性能与功耗需求

特殊场景处理策略

针对特定型号的Mac,需要采用专门的优化方法:

2012年及更早机型

  • 启用传统USB控制器支持
  • 修复SATA接口识别问题
  • 优化散热管理系统

第三步:系统运行效果验证与性能调优

升级完成后,需要进行全面的功能验证和性能优化:

基础功能完整性检查

通过以下方法验证系统运行状态:

图形显示验证

  • 检查系统报告中的显卡信息
  • 测试硬件加速功能是否正常
  • 验证多显示器输出支持

性能调优实用技巧

根据实际使用需求调整系统配置:

日常使用优化

  • 调整动画效果设置,减少GPU负载
  • 优化内存使用策略,提升响应速度
  • 配置合理的电源管理模式

专业应用适配

  • 为图形设计软件启用硬件加速
  • 优化视频编辑应用的渲染性能
  • 调整开发环境的编译设置

Root补丁完成界面详细展示各项修复内容,包括内核缓存重建和图形驱动注入等关键技术细节

常见问题快速排查指南

遇到系统异常时,按以下步骤恢复:

启动失败处理

  1. 使用恢复模式重新引导系统
  2. 检查OpenCore配置文件设置
  3. 重新应用系统补丁修复驱动问题

性能下降诊断

  • 检查系统资源使用情况
  • 验证补丁应用完整性
  • 调整性能相关参数设置

持续维护与最佳实践建议

保持系统稳定运行需要定期维护:

定期更新策略

建议遵循以下更新计划:

  • 每月检查:软件会自动提示可用的补丁更新
  • 版本追踪:关注新版本对更多机型的支持
  • 社区协作:遇到技术问题及时向开发者社区反馈

数据安全与备份方案

重要数据保护措施

  • 在升级前完成Time Machine完整备份
  • 创建系统恢复分区备用
  • 保存重要的配置文件和设置

通过以上系统化的升级流程,无论是2008年的经典MacBook还是2015年的高性能iMac,都能找到最适合的系统更新方案。记住,技术升级需要耐心和细致,每个步骤都要认真执行,遇到问题不要慌张,按照指南一步步排查即可。

提示:建议在操作前备份重要数据,确保系统稳定性

【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1176707.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

PDF-Extract-Kit与物联网结合:设备手册智能查询

PDF-Extract-Kit与物联网结合:设备手册智能查询 1. 技术背景与应用场景 随着物联网(IoT)设备在工业、医疗、智能家居等领域的广泛应用,设备的维护和操作需求日益增长。传统设备手册多以PDF格式存储,信息分散、检索困…

如何快速使用ComfyUI-TeaCache:面向初学者的完整指南

如何快速使用ComfyUI-TeaCache:面向初学者的完整指南 【免费下载链接】ComfyUI-TeaCache 项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I-TeaCache ComfyUI-TeaCache是一个基于ComfyUI的开源AI加速工具,它集成了先进的TeaCache缓存技术&a…

免费终极音乐播放器:XiaoMusic的完整使用指南

免费终极音乐播放器:XiaoMusic的完整使用指南 【免费下载链接】xiaomusic 使用小爱同学播放音乐,音乐使用 yt-dlp 下载。 项目地址: https://gitcode.com/GitHub_Trending/xia/xiaomusic XiaoMusic是一款功能强大的开源音乐播放器,它通…

Youtu-2B显存优化技巧:让2B模型跑得更稳更高效

Youtu-2B显存优化技巧:让2B模型跑得更稳更高效 1. 背景与挑战:轻量级LLM的部署瓶颈 随着大语言模型(LLM)在各类智能应用中的广泛落地,如何在资源受限的设备上实现高效推理成为工程实践中的关键课题。Youtu-LLM-2B作为…

5大实战技巧:OpenCode终端AI编程助手让新手也能轻松编程

5大实战技巧:OpenCode终端AI编程助手让新手也能轻松编程 【免费下载链接】opencode 一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。 项目地址: https://gitcode.com/GitHub_Trending/openc/opencode 还在为复杂的编程环…

Sambert语音合成实战:多语言混合输出解决方案

Sambert语音合成实战:多语言混合输出解决方案 1. 引言 1.1 业务场景描述 在当前全球化背景下,语音交互系统对多语言支持的需求日益增长。无论是智能客服、教育平台还是跨国企业应用,用户期望系统能够无缝切换并自然表达多种语言。然而&…

Mermaid Live Editor 完整使用指南:可视化图表编辑的终极解决方案

Mermaid Live Editor 完整使用指南:可视化图表编辑的终极解决方案 【免费下载链接】mermaid-live-editor Edit, preview and share mermaid charts/diagrams. New implementation of the live editor. 项目地址: https://gitcode.com/GitHub_Trending/me/mermaid-…

ECU安全访问机制与UDS诊断配合实现核心要点

深入理解ECU安全访问机制:如何用UDS构建可信诊断防线在一辆现代智能汽车中,平均有超过100个电子控制单元(ECU)通过车载网络协同工作。这些ECU不仅管理着发动机、刹车和转向系统,还承载着整车的软件逻辑与数据流。随着车…

解放游戏潜力:AntiMicroX手柄映射终极指南

解放游戏潜力:AntiMicroX手柄映射终极指南 【免费下载链接】antimicrox Graphical program used to map keyboard buttons and mouse controls to a gamepad. Useful for playing games with no gamepad support. 项目地址: https://gitcode.com/GitHub_Trending/…

HsMod:重新定义你的炉石传说游戏体验

HsMod:重新定义你的炉石传说游戏体验 【免费下载链接】HsMod Hearthstone Modify Based on BepInEx 项目地址: https://gitcode.com/GitHub_Trending/hs/HsMod 作为资深炉石玩家,你是否曾因冗长的游戏动画而烦躁?是否渴望更高效的开包…

TradingAgents-CN智能交易系统终极指南:从零到精通的全链路实战

TradingAgents-CN智能交易系统终极指南:从零到精通的全链路实战 【免费下载链接】TradingAgents-CN 基于多智能体LLM的中文金融交易框架 - TradingAgents中文增强版 项目地址: https://gitcode.com/GitHub_Trending/tr/TradingAgents-CN 想要构建属于自己的A…

Umi-OCR完整部署与使用指南:从新手到熟练的进阶之路

Umi-OCR完整部署与使用指南:从新手到熟练的进阶之路 【免费下载链接】Umi-OCR Umi-OCR: 这是一个免费、开源、可批量处理的离线OCR软件,适用于Windows系统,支持截图OCR、批量OCR、二维码识别等功能。 项目地址: https://gitcode.com/GitHub…

Mermaid Live Editor终极指南:快速创建专业图表

Mermaid Live Editor终极指南:快速创建专业图表 【免费下载链接】mermaid-live-editor Edit, preview and share mermaid charts/diagrams. New implementation of the live editor. 项目地址: https://gitcode.com/GitHub_Trending/me/mermaid-live-editor …

TradingAgents-CN终极指南:多智能体股票分析完整教程

TradingAgents-CN终极指南:多智能体股票分析完整教程 【免费下载链接】TradingAgents-CN 基于多智能体LLM的中文金融交易框架 - TradingAgents中文增强版 项目地址: https://gitcode.com/GitHub_Trending/tr/TradingAgents-CN 还在为股票投资决策而烦恼吗&am…

Qwen3-14B与ChatGLM4对比评测:中文长文本处理谁更高效?

Qwen3-14B与ChatGLM4对比评测:中文长文本处理谁更高效? 1. 背景与选型动机 随着大模型在企业级应用和本地部署场景中的普及,如何在有限硬件条件下实现高性能的中文长文本处理,成为开发者关注的核心问题。尤其在文档摘要、合同分…

《把脉行业与技术趋势》-61-《如何快速了解一个行业》产业或企业生命周期的不同阶段的特点与关注的重点

企业或产业的生命周期通常分为四个主要阶段:初创期(引入期)、成长期、成熟期和衰退期。每个阶段在市场环境、竞争格局、财务表现和管理重点等方面都有不同的特点,企业需要根据所处阶段调整战略与资源配置。以下是各阶段的特点与关…

深度剖析上位机如何处理多协议混合解析

上位机如何优雅处理多协议混合解析:从工程实践到架构跃迁你有没有遇到过这样的场景?某天,工厂新上线了一台进口PLC,通信协议是Modbus RTU;一周后又接入了国产温湿度传感器,走的是自定义二进制格式&#xff…

30分钟搞定Paperless-ngx开发环境:从零到调试的完整指南

30分钟搞定Paperless-ngx开发环境:从零到调试的完整指南 【免费下载链接】paperless-ngx A community-supported supercharged version of paperless: scan, index and archive all your physical documents 项目地址: https://gitcode.com/GitHub_Trending/pa/pa…

OpenCode实战攻略:20个工具如何解决你的编程痛点

OpenCode实战攻略:20个工具如何解决你的编程痛点 【免费下载链接】opencode 一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。 项目地址: https://gitcode.com/GitHub_Trending/openc/opencode 你是否曾经在复杂的项目中迷…

AI读脸术部署教程:解决常见错误的10个方法

AI读脸术部署教程:解决常见错误的10个方法 1. 引言 1.1 业务场景描述 在智能安防、用户画像分析和互动营销等实际应用中,人脸属性识别是一项基础且关键的技术能力。AI读脸术——基于OpenCV DNN模型的人脸性别与年龄识别系统,提供了一种轻量…